What are the limiting factors of photosynthesis? Rate of photosynthesis depends on the growing conditions. Things that slow photosynthesis down are called limiting factors. What are the limiting factors of photosynthesis? Farmers want to get the biggest crops possible from their fields and greenhouses. To do this they need to provide the best possible conditions for photosynthesis and growth.

What is a limiting factor? What is the ideal combination of factors for the maximum rate of photosynthesis? enough light enough carbon dioxide ideal temperature (not too hot or cold) What will happen to the rate of photosynthesis if one of these factors is restricted? The rate of photosynthesis will be below the maximum possible rate. The restricted factor controls how quickly photosynthesis occurs and so limits the rate. It is called the limiting factor.

Photosynthesis and light – limiting factors How does the amount of light affect the rate of photosynthesis on this labelled graph? 1 As the amount of light increases, so does the rate. The limiting factor is light. 2 rate of photosynthesis 2 Here, increasing the amount of light has no affect on the rate. The limiting factor is now carbon dioxide or temperature. Photosynthesis and carbon dioxide – limiting factors How does the amount of carbon dioxide affect the rate of photosynthesis on this labelled graph? As the amount of carbon dioxide goes up, so does the rate. The limiting factor is carbon dioxide. 1 2 rate of photosynthesis Here, increasing the amount of carbon dioxide has no affect on the rate. Light or warmth is now the limiting factor. What must be increased for the rate to increase? 2 1 concentration of carbon dioxide

Photosynthesis and temperature – limiting factors How does temperature affect the rate of photosynthesis on this labelled graph? 1 As temperature increases, so does the rate because photosynthetic enzymes work best in the warmth. Here, the limiting factor is temperature. rate of photosynthesis 2 1 Most plant enzymes are destroyed at about 45°C. Here, photosynthesis stops and the rate falls to zero. Photosynthesis Investigation In this investigation, you are going to study the photosynthesis of pondweed (Elodea). Using the apparatus shown in the diagram, the photosynthesis can be measured by the number of bubbles of oxygen produced by pondweed in a certain amount of time. clamp pondweed sodium hydrogencarbonate solution bubbles of oxygen test tube beaker
